Standalone automatic path planning software tool



KiteTM is standalone off-the-shelf software embedding KineoWorksTM path planning and collision detection technology with advanced 3D visualization and CAD data readers.

Through its graphical user interface KiteTM supports Accessibility, Maintainability, Mounting – Dismounting and Circulation studies by parameter-free simulations based on your 3D Digital Mock-up.

Kite-AdvancedTM

Addressing advanced disassembly uses, Kite-AdvancedTM features 3 new tools:

Magnet PathTM, narrow passage booster

  • Automatically magnetizes the search along a draft path set by the user
  • Constraints the path inside a tunnel

Soft BodiesTM to take into account components made of soft material

  • Simulates slightly deformable objects such as flexibles, cushions, headliners, etc
  • Allows user defined penetrations
  • Computes a collision free path with minimum play

Advanced Auto-Extract to solve complex extraction of a component that is tightly interlocked within its mounted environment

Kite-WrappingTM

While studying the accessibility of a component of an assembly, once a collision-free path has been found, a KiteTM user may need to get the equivalent collision-free swept volume as a result of his study to preserve a corridor of mounting or dismounting from any intrusive design. And sometimes for confidentiality issues or for simplification purposes, Designer may wish to replace the complete 3D assembly of parts by a light sized volume corresponding to its external shape.
